Regionale

About
Regionale is the regional train service of national carrier Trenitalia connecting all of Italy. It is the most convinient way to travel to both big cities and the smallest villages all over the Italian country. The regional trains have different names depending on the region they serve, such as Treno Regionale Veloce (TRV) and Treno Regionale Lento (TRL). Treno Rock and Treno pop are the two new trains part of Trenitalia regionale fleet. Trenitalia Regionale offers a variety of ticket types, including single tickets (economy and standard), return tickets, and season t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, air conditioning, and power sockets. The most popular routes for Regionale are between Rome and Milan, Naples and Florence, and Turin and Venice.

Intercity

About
Trenitalia Intercity is a high-speed train service operated by the Italian national railway company, Trenitalia. It operates throughout the country, with services running from early morning to late evening. The Intercity trains come in two types: the Intercity Plus, which is the fastest and most comfortable, and the Intercity, which is slightly slower but still offers a comfortable journey. Onboard facilities include air conditioning, power sockets, Wi-Fi, and a bar service. There are several ticket types available, including Standard, Super Economy, and Business. The most popular routes for Trenitalia Intercity are from Rome to Milan, Naples to Florence, and Turin to Venice.

  • Must visit

Rocca Roveresca

Fortress museum presenting defensive architecture and temporary exhibitions. Visiting it gives both panoramic views and a strong sense of Renaissance power.

  • Recommended

Palazzo del Duca

Major civic museum with archaeology, art, and local history collections. Best place to understand Senigallia's development from Roman times onward.

  • Recommended

Palazzetto Baviera

Historic palace known for fine stuccoes and rotating exhibitions. It combines architecture and cultural programming in a compact, elegant setting.

Euro (€)

Moderate for an Adriatic beach town: summer hotels rise, but dining and local transport stay reasonable versus larger Italian resort cities.

Average meal costs

Budget
€8-15 for pizza slices, panini, or casual lunch.
Mid-range
€20-35 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
€50-90 per person for seafood or tasting menus.
Coffee
€1.20-2.50 for espresso or c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Service is often included or modest. Round up or leave 5-10% at restaurants for good service; round up taxi fares; small change is fine at cafes.
